Visa recently invested in the Nigerian fintech Moniepoint, marking a significant advancement in promoting financial inclusion across Africa. This strategic partnership with Visa will allow Moniepoint to continue offering its innovative solutions to a larger number of African SMEs, facilitating access to essential digital financial services. With a significant portion of African employment concentrated in the informal economy, Moniepoint’s mission is to strengthen the participation of businesses in the formal financial system, thus driving sustainable economic growth. This collaboration between Moniepoint and Visa highlights the commitment of both entities to transform the landscape of digital payments on the continent, enabling even the smallest businesses to thrive through innovative payment and software solutions.

ToggleVisa Invests in Moniepoint to Strengthen Financial Inclusion in Africa
Visa, the giant of digital payments, has announced a strategic investment in Moniepoint, a Nigerian fintech specializing in financial services for SMEs. This ambitious partnership aims to transform the African economic landscape by making digital payments and financial services more accessible. Founded in 2015, Moniepoint has built a strong reputation by offering a suite of integrated services and facilitating over a billion monthly transactions. With Visa’s support, Moniepoint aims to amplify the growth of SMEs on the continent, thereby enhancing financial inclusion and economic development. Visa considers this investment a crucial step in its mission to bridge the financial inclusion gap across Africa.
